Dishwasher Mend Recommendations

Disclaimer: Before you attempt to fix your dishwasher, Guantee that you keep protection 1st! Before you attempt any dishwasher repairs or prognosis, ensure that your dishwasher is unplugged!

Before you connect with a specialist to make it happen in your case, there a few factors you should Verify 1st in order to diagnose what the issue is.

First, Verify your wiring link for burns or breaks. If you're able to, move the dishwasher from the wall to inspect the wiring powering it. If the thing is a symptom similar to this, you will know without delay that you ought to not make an effort to mend it your self, and will demand an experienced to restore it to suit your needs.

A thing that usually breaks on dishwashers will be the door latch. Should the machine isn't going to turn on or won't reply to any instructions, to start with check to see When the door latch or doorway swap locks appropriately. In case you discover that it doesn't, you will need to demand Skilled appliance restore, but at least this can be an easy dilemma that almost certainly has absolutely nothing to complete Along with the motor or energy offer.

Dishwasher draining concerns are quite common at the same time. When you operate a cycle for filthy dishes and the machine does not fill with h2o or drain ahead of it fills up, there may be a problem With all the water supply. If Here is the scenario, you ought to inspect the valve, which is typically Found under the kitchen area sink or at The underside on the dishwasher. It could be clogged or harmed.

Alternatively, your dishwasher may well not drain in any way. If this is the scenario, Examine to check out if you can find restrictions within the drain hose, or if the motor and/or pump are jammed. Checking the drain hose will likely allow you to determine why your dishwasher can be leaking h2o.

Heating dishwasher repair difficulties normally take place in previous machines and outdated houses, which is a problem because your dishes won't get clean up Should the water would not get sizzling enough. All you can expect to find yourself performing is squandering an entire great deal of drinking water!

The right temperature is one hundred thirty degrees Fahrenheit when the water enters the dishwasher. This sounds sizzling but if your h2o is just not incredibly hot sufficient, very first Ensure that your h2o heater is turned on in your home. You may need incredibly hot drinking water so that you can get rid of germs, loosen residue in your plates from last evening's dinner. Accordingly Together with the very hot h2o, Be certain that all your plastic bowls and plates are Safe and sound to go from the dishwasher. If not, They might melt in the hot drinking water and may destroy your dishwasher!
